We are seeking an exceptional designer to drive the development of innovative, concept-driven marketing that engages Meta’s business audiences across multiple platforms. As a designer in Creative X, you will be responsible for partnering with the Creative X design team, external creative agencies, and cross-functional teams to deliver high-impact, strategic work that drives revenue for the business. While this role has a primary focus on business marketing, it will also include opportunities to work across audiences and Meta's portfolio of brands including Meta, Facebook, Instagram, and WhatsApp. This highly collaborative role will work on integrated projects; building and activating design systems in partnership with brand, product, and marketing teams. Skills in brand systems, craft, art direction and design thinking are required, as well experience working seamlessly across various mediums and project types. Our ideal candidate is a strong communicator, with their finger on the pulse of current trends and a knack for distilling complex ideas into original and captivating visuals.
Designer Responsibilities
  • Create brand systems, behaviors and design solutions with a high level of craft
  • Collaborate with Marketing, Product Design, Research and Brand Design teams to develop holistic design principles that will unify parts of multiple independent design systems
  • Work with Program Managers to establish effective design processes, ensuring timely delivery of design deliverables
Minimum Qualifications
  • 3+ years of experience in brand design (agency and/or in-house)
  • An effective strategic acumen for building timeless brands through brand architecture
  • Multidisciplinary background in brand identities/systems, coupled with experience of leveraging digital channels and emerging technologies
  • Experience working with cross-functional teams
  • Proficiency in graphic design, art direction, typography, photography, motion design, layouts & grids, and color strategy
  • Experience managing external partners and influencing teams from the concept phase to execution
  • Proficiency in presenting and pitching creative concepts and ideas to leaders and internal/external partners
  • Proficiency in design software such as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, After Effects) and Figma
  • Experience navigating complex matrices, managing stakeholders, and balancing enterprise-level considerations with attention to detail
  • A link to an online portfolio showcasing your work
Preferred Qualifications
  • 5+ years of experience in brand design, either in an ad agency or in-house studio environment
  • Motion design experience
  • B2B experience and/or familiarity with business audiences
  • Interest in and comprehension of emerging AI technologies
  • Experience pursuing emerging technologies
  • Future-first mindset, and experience creating in new platforms. This may include, but is not limited to: augmented, virtual or mixed reality, gaming, Web3, AI, NFTs, avatars, etc

Meta builds technologies that help people connect, find communities, and grow businesses. When Facebook launched in 2004, it changed the way people connect. Apps like Messenger, Instagram and WhatsApp further empowered billions around the world. Now, Meta is moving beyond 2D screens toward immersive experiences like augmented and virtual reality to help build the next evolution in social technology.
